Description of Incident

Engineering work is taking place in the Westbury area, closing all lines.

Great Western Railway:

Buses will replace trains between:

  • Pewsey and Swindon (to connect with diverted long distance services)
  • Westbury and Frome
  • Castle Cary and Taunton

Long distance services between London and South West England will be diverted to run via Swindon / Bristol Parkway instead of running via Westbury. These diverted trains will call at Reading to pick up when running from London, and to drop off when running towards London.

An amended and reduced train service will run between Frome and Castle Cary.

Additionally:

  • The 08:06 Reading to Newbury will not run, and will be replaced by a bus. This bus will not call at Newbury Racecourse, and will connect with the amended 08:33 Reading to Bedwyn service (see below)
  • The 08:33 Reading to Bedwyn service will start from Newbury at 09:02

South Western Railway:

The 09:46 Yeovil Junction to Salisbury service will not run, and will be replaced by a bus.
